Cultivation Guide
Cultivating Hangover Haze requires both skill and an understanding of its unique genetic demands, making it a rewarding challenge for both novice and advanced growers. Detailed agronomic research has indicated that, under optimal conditions, Hangover Haze can thrive both indoors and outdoors, with a typical flowering period of approximately 70 days. Growers should prepare for a moderately long vegetative phase to allow for the sturdy development of its sativa-dominant structure.
Indoor cultivation is particularly favored by many due to its controllable environment, allowing for precise adjustments in humidity, temperature, and light. Successful indoor growers have reported yields of 350–450 grams per square meter when using high-intensity discharge or LED lighting setups. Techniques such as low-stress training (LST) and topping can assist in creating an even canopy and maximizing light penetration.
Outdoor cultivation, on the other hand, offers the benefit of natural sunlight, which may enhance the terpene profile and overall vigor of the plant. However, growers must consider regional climates, as Hangover Haze typically prefers warmer, Mediterranean-like conditions for optimal performance.
Soil quality is paramount for outdoor growth; enriched, well-draining soils with a pH ranging from 6.0 to 7.0 are recommended. Many cultivators also opt for organic amendments to boost microbial activity, which in turn can improve plant health and resistance to common pests and diseases.
Watering should be conducted with care; over-watering can diminish the quality of the final product, while controlled water stress during the flowering phase may enhance resin production. Farmers and hobbyists alike have noted that a slight reduction in water during week 7 of flowering has resulted in a more pungent aromatic profile and a denser trichome layer.
Temperature management is another critical factor; ideal temperatures range from 68°F to 78°F (20°C to 26°C) during the day with a slight drop at night to simulate natural conditions. Growers have reported that maintaining these conditions consistently can result in a robust yield and a flawless presentation in the final harvest.
Nutrient management is equally vital, with a balanced mix of n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ium critical during different growth stages. During the vegetative stage, a higher nitrogen concentration supports vigorous growth, while a switch to phosphorus and potassium during flowering encourages bud development.
Regular monitoring of pH and EC levels, as well as periodic leaf tissue analyses, can greatly assist in preventing nutrient deficiencies or toxicities. Advanced cultivators often use digital sensors and automated systems to maintain these parameters within tight tolerances.
For those who wish to push the boundaries, supplemental CO2 enrichment in indoor setups has been shown to boost yields by up to 20%, especially under optimal lighting conditions.
